/* * TI ADS7846 / TSC2046 chip emulation. * * Copyright (c) 2006 Openedhand Ltd. * Written by Andrzej Zaborowski <balrog@zabor.org> * * This code is licensed under the GNU GPL v2. */#include "hw.h"#include "devices.h"#include "console.h"struct ads7846_state_s {    qemu_irq interrupt;    int input[8];    int pressure;    int noise;    int cycle;    int output;};/* Control-byte bitfields */#define CB_PD0		(1 << 0)#define CB_PD1		(1 << 1)#define CB_SER		(1 << 2)#define CB_MODE		(1 << 3)#define CB_A0		(1 << 4)#define CB_A1		(1 << 5)#define CB_A2		(1 << 6)#define CB_START	(1 << 7)#define X_AXIS_DMAX	3470#define X_AXIS_MIN	290#define Y_AXIS_DMAX	3450#define Y_AXIS_MIN	200#define ADS_VBAT	2000#define ADS_VAUX	2000#define ADS_TEMP0	2000#define ADS_TEMP1	3000#define ADS_XPOS(x, y)	(X_AXIS_MIN + ((X_AXIS_DMAX * (x)) >> 15))#define ADS_YPOS(x, y)	(Y_AXIS_MIN + ((Y_AXIS_DMAX * (y)) >> 15))#define ADS_Z1POS(x, y)	600#define ADS_Z2POS(x, y)	(600 + 6000 / ADS_XPOS(x, y))static void ads7846_int_update(struct ads7846_state_s *s){    if (s->interrupt)        qemu_set_irq(s->interrupt, s->pressure == 0);}uint32_t ads7846_read(void *opaque){    struct ads7846_state_s *s = (struct ads7846_state_s *) opaque;    return s->output;}void ads7846_write(void *opaque, uint32_t value){    struct ads7846_state_s *s = (struct ads7846_state_s *) opaque;    switch (s->cycle ++) {    case 0:        if (!(value & CB_START)) {            s->cycle = 0;            break;        }        s->output = s->input[(value >> 4) & 7];        /* Imitate the ADC noise, some drivers expect this.  */        s->noise = (s->noise + 3) & 7;        switch ((value >> 4) & 7) {        case 1: s->output += s->noise ^ 2; break;        case 3: s->output += s->noise ^ 0; break;        case 4: s->output += s->noise ^ 7; break;        case 5: s->output += s->noise ^ 5; break;        }        if (value & CB_MODE)            s->output >>= 4;	/* 8 bits instead of 12 */        break;    case 1:        s->cycle = 0;        break;    }}static void ads7846_ts_event(void *opaque,                int x, int y, int z, int buttons_state){    struct ads7846_state_s *s = opaque;    if (buttons_state) {        x = 0x7fff - x;        s->input[1] = ADS_XPOS(x, y);        s->input[3] = ADS_Z1POS(x, y);        s->input[4] = ADS_Z2POS(x, y);        s->input[5] = ADS_YPOS(x, y);    }    if (s->pressure == !buttons_state) {        s->pressure = !!buttons_state;        ads7846_int_update(s);    }}static void ads7846_save(QEMUFile *f, void *opaque){    struct ads7846_state_s *s = (struct ads7846_state_s *) opaque;    int i;    for (i = 0; i < 8; i ++)        qemu_put_be32(f, s->input[i]);    qemu_put_be32(f, s->noise);    qemu_put_be32(f, s->cycle);    qemu_put_be32(f, s->output);}static int ads7846_load(QEMUFile *f, void *opaque, int version_id){    struct ads7846_state_s *s = (struct ads7846_state_s *) opaque;    int i;    for (i = 0; i < 8; i ++)        s->input[i] = qemu_get_be32(f);    s->noise = qemu_get_be32(f);    s->cycle = qemu_get_be32(f);    s->output = qemu_get_be32(f);    s->pressure = 0;    ads7846_int_update(s);    return 0;}static int ads7846_iid = 0;struct ads7846_state_s *ads7846_init(qemu_irq penirq){    struct ads7846_state_s *s;    s = (struct ads7846_state_s *)            qemu_mallocz(sizeof(struct ads7846_state_s));    memset(s, 0, sizeof(struct ads7846_state_s));    s->interrupt = penirq;    s->input[0] = ADS_TEMP0;	/* TEMP0 */    s->input[2] = ADS_VBAT;	/* VBAT */    s->input[6] = ADS_VAUX;	/* VAUX */    s->input[7] = ADS_TEMP1;	/* TEMP1 */    /* We want absolute coordinates */    qemu_add_mouse_event_handler(ads7846_ts_event, s, 1,                    "QEMU ADS7846-driven Touchscreen");    ads7846_int_update(s);    register_savevm("ads7846", ads7846_iid ++, 0,                    ads7846_save, ads7846_load, s);    return s;}
